Calling All Animal Lovers!

If you or someone you love is fascinated or delighted by exotic animals, there’s an upcoming event that was made for you. The weekend of January 12th and 13th, a partnership between several regional animal-focused organizations will transform Rochester’s Main Street Armory into a 20,000-square-foot animal extravaganza. Visitors will see and learn about some of the planet’s most interesting and mysterious animals, all in one place — the first annual Rochester Natural History Exhibition!

An Immersive Animal Experience

Little Ray’s Nature Centres — Canada’s largest exotic animal rescue — has teamed up with ZooAmerica and The Foundation for Animal Rescue and Education to bring you an affordable opportunity to explore more than 30 live indoor animal exhibits. The two-day all-ages event will feature everyone’s favorite animals – owls, snakes, tarantulas, bunnies, a sloth, and many more. Two interactive educational programs will be rotating, 15 minutes apart, throughout each day. Trained animal handlers will be wandering throughout the show, facilitating interactions between human visitors and their new friends from other species. It will be a great opportunity to not only see amazing animals but have close-up encounters with them as well!
